Registration for the Unified Selection System (Sisu) begins this Tuesday (21), throughout Brazil. This year, there are 237 thousand vacancies in 128 public higher education institutions. The deadline is Friday (24). The Center for Human Sciences, Letters and Arts (CCHLA) offers several options for students who wish to enter UFRN with Enem grades. Check below a brief profile of the degrees linked to the Center
Visual Arts
The Degree Course in Visual Arts trains professionals qualified to teach visual arts, who can work in basic schools (primary and high school) or in non-formal spaces, such as museums and art schools. Considering the training and experience acquired in the Course, the graduate will also be able to develop different activities related to production, promotion, management and research in visual arts, acting as an independent artist or collaborating in public and private institutions focused on culture. The training aims to develop the student's perception, reflection, criticism and creative potential, through theoretical and practical classes. The curricular structure is made up of subjects and activities that are divided into three axes: 1) Experimentation and Production; 2) Reflection, Theory and Research; and 3) Pedagogical Theory and Practice.
Audiovisual
The professional in this area will be trained to produce audiovisual pieces and manage teams. You will develop knowledge in the areas of creation, image and sound capture, production, direction, photography, among others.
Social Sciences (Bachelor and Degree)
The Bachelor of Social Sciences is qualified to work, fundamentally, in basic and applied research, aimed at reflection and theoretical and specific production in the areas of anthropology, political science and sociology, as well as being able to provide advice and planning to private and public companies. The Licensee is able to teach basic education in the areas of social sciences. Both can also pursue an academic career in higher education or research institutions.
Dance
Must have knowledge of the art of dance in its historical, artistic, pedagogical, scientific and professional aspects based on an ethical and reflective attitude.
Design
Must be trained with knowledge in the area of product design and visual communication, with applications in the creation of objects, machines, environments, posters, books, magazines, displays, audiovisual documents, computer program interfaces, websites and fashion, among other possibilities.
Philosophy (Bachelor and Degree)
The Philosophy professional is able to identify, question and debate the major themes of Philosophy in their historical context and in their diverse aspects, studying the human condition and the values related to it, whether aesthetic, ethical or religious. The Licensee is responsible for teaching philosophical subjects in primary, secondary and higher education. The Bachelor's degree works in the area of research, in the preparation of studies and projects that involve the study and applications of Philosophy, involving its various fields of study, as well as in higher education.
Geography (Bachelor and Degree)
The Bachelor may work as a geographer, researcher or independent professional with a very broad field of action that involves, among other activities, surveying, mapping, studies and research of a geographic nature, ecological characterization of the geographic landscape; studies on the use and preservation of natural resources; geographic delimitation and characterization for general, regional, urban and rural planning purposes. The Geography graduate will be able to work as a teacher in primary and higher education.
Public Policy Management
Professionals in this area develop their work based on technical and scientific knowledge in the area of public management, including planning, coordination, direction, advice, implementation and evaluation of public policies.
